We can't be sure it's H1N1, but the flu is going around in a number of areas across central New York.

Let's start our weekly check of What’s Going Around on Syracuse’s east side where Dr. Freshman says he continues to see children with flu symptoms. They've stopped testing for it, so they're not positive it's the swine flu, but Dr. Freshman says it probably is and the good news is all the cases he's seen have been mild.  One boy even went running two days after spiking a fever.

Same story to the south of Syracuse at Brighton Pediatrics, where there are reports of kids with flu-like symptoms such as fever, headache, fatigue; other kids have the stomach bug.

In Camillus, Dr. Rovall's office is seeing a good number of kids with upper respiratory infections; also, Fifth’s disease, Coxsackie virus and children with allergies are still having a tough time.

In Liverpool, Dr. Dracker’s office is seeing some viral illnesses, with rashes, fevers and the children with allergies are coming in for relief.

In Cicero, allergies are the big thing this week.  Other children have a cough; there are some with ear infections and rashes.

And at the Urgent Care in Liverpool, they're seeing the stomach bug and allergies.

What’s Going Around is our way of letting you know what illnesses are out there. Your own doctor can tell you about the best treatment.
